From f8fa399e9fb593bdfcc8b228b4376471125cf665 Mon Sep 17 00:00:00 2001 From: Marcelo Henrique Cerri Date: Thu, 11 Oct 2018 17:03:21 -0600 Subject: [x/azure][PATCH] blk-mq: remove the request_list usage From: Jens Axboe BugLink: http://bugs.launchpad.net/bugs/1819689 We don't do anything with it, that's just the legacy path. Reviewed-by: Hannes Reinecke Tested-by: Ming Lei Reviewed-by: Omar Sandoval Signed-off-by: Jens Axboe (backported from commit 7ac257b862f2cfba3a909d1051499d390cffad6c) [marcelo.cerri@canonical.com: fixed context] Signed-off-by: Marcelo Henrique Cerri --- block/blk-mq.c | 5 ----- 1 file changed, 5 deletions(-) diff --git a/block/blk-mq.c b/block/blk-mq.c index 2f8436314985..caeffd5b59f9 100644 --- a/block/blk-mq.c +++ b/block/blk-mq.c @@ -501,9 +501,6 @@ void blk_mq_free_request(struct request *rq) wbt_done(q->rq_wb, &rq->issue_stat); - if (blk_rq_rl(rq)) - blk_put_rl(blk_rq_rl(rq)); - clear_bit(REQ_ATOM_STARTED, &rq->atomic_flags); clear_bit(REQ_ATOM_POLL_SLEPT, &rq->atomic_flags); if (rq->tag != -1) @@ -1637,8 +1634,6 @@ static void blk_mq_bio_to_request(struct request *rq, struct bio *bio) { blk_init_request_from_bio(rq, bio); - blk_rq_set_rl(rq, blk_get_rl(rq->q, bio)); - blk_account_io_start(rq, true); } -- 2.20.1